This Mahalakshmi temple is made of 15 thousand kilos of gold, find out where it came from


There is a temple in South India which is made of about 15 thousand kg of gold. 
This temple of Mahalakshmi is built on the hills of Malaikodi in Tamil Nadu. Millions of devotees visit this temple every day. Due to this, besides Mata Lakshmi, there is also this magnificent temple made of 15 thousand kilos of gold. This temple is called the Golden Temple of South India.

The temple is spread over more than 100 acres

Built in the town of Vellore, the temple is spread over an area of ​​about 100 acres. This temple made of 15 thousand kilos of pure gold amidst greenery looks beautiful at night. The temple is open for anointing from 4 to 8 a.m. and for darshan from 8 a.m. to 8 p.m. The area outside the temple is shaped like a star to enhance its beauty.

The only temple in the world that used such a small one

It is said that this is the only temple in the world in which so many kilos of gold have been used. So even the Golden Temple in Amritsar has a roof of only 750 kg of gold. All the artefacts of this temple are handmade. The doors of this temple were opened in the year 2007. It seems to be more crowded here at night for the darshan of mother Lakshmi. Because in the light of night, there are wonderful views in the temple.
